Sheep and goat herd in Penza Oblast in 2012: 118.8 thousand head.

Change versus 2011: +0.8 thousand head (indicator rose by 0.7%).

Place among Russian regions

In 2012, Penza Oblast holds position 29 in the list by magnitude out of 82 (full regional ranking).

Comparison with the Russian average

The Russian average in 2012 was 23,998.9 thousand head. The region's value is below the national average.
